Zidane was a test tube baby, created to help the take over of Giea(sp) for Terra. Think of it as an invasion between dimensions. But Zidane's brother through him out of the ship and took his place. At least, I think that's the way it went. Kinda your DBZ storyline.

Cloud is not really a clone of Sephiroth. He was part of an experiement where they inject Jenova cells into the body and then powered up with Lifestream energy for added strength, I guess. The game never really tells us the Cloning process other then what Sephritoh says about it, or if it is even related to our definition of cloning. It's also likely to be a misinterpretation or mistranslation. Regardless, the game covers itself up from another angle. Jenova is able to read minds as well as shapeshift. You can say that everyone that got injected with Jenova cells, *is* Jenova. Those with strong will are able to resist her callings. When Cloud met Tifa in Midgar, he didn't know who he was. If you recall there is a Flash and Cloud starts talking to Tifa. Cloud got memories of himself from Tifa... The catch is that Jenova didn't know that the little boy in Tifa's memories, was actually the person she was controlling. That's when we start viewing the story... The meeting of Tifa was told in a flashback within the game. So...you're Cloud's conscience.

As for Time Compression in FF8. They never really get into it. But Ultimecia needed to go further back in time to activate Time Compression. The machine based on Ellone, could only go so far... Maybe it could only go to where Ellone was? Anyway she needed to go further back. Also, the machine apparently can home in on women with the sorceress' powers, those that have the power of Hyne(sp). Ultmecia wanted to get control of Ellone, and have her leap frog her further back in time, where then she could achieve Time Compression. Why did she want Time Compression? So to control all the power of the Hyne., I guess. With Time Compression the power Hyne would me multiplied  or something. All his power that is Spread thru the ages would all be focused into one point. Time would not be relevant. (Or something like that) Ultimecia wanted the power of a God. FF8 never tells us what is needed for Time Compression, but apparently Ellone's trick was all that was needed for it to happen.

Soldier is not some huge clone army like in star wars!!, the clones were created by hojo to only to test the jenova reunion theory however he was not expecting someone with only a small amount of jenova cells (like cloud & other members of soldier) to take part in the reuinion. Otherwise all members of soldier would've followed after the clones and gone to the north cave, its only because his mind failed to survive the process in which they infuse the members of soldier with mako & jenova cells that caused him to so easily succumb to the will of sephiroth.

In FF7:AC yazoo's gang is made up of people like cloud, not clones. And just like cloud they succumb to the will of sephiroth because their mind has been lost, cloud regained his with the help of tifa in the lifestream and therefore no longer succumbs to it. This is clarified in the movie, especially when at the end yazoo realises that his nothing but a puppet to sephiroths will & that all along its not jenova his been after but that sephiroths been after him to use as body(kinda like a resurection).

The clone's in the game were nothing but gibbering wrecks capable of saying but "oooaAaah~".. or "..sephiroth.." and also were given a numbe(you can find about 13 of them i think in total i counted an wrote down the nubmers once a while ago, it reads out the number each time you meet them, the first is in the pipe after you meet aeris) where as cloud was able to speak & think clearly (or so he thougth) even tho his memory had been mixed up with his memory of zack. His memory is not reconstructed of tifa's memory, if it was the whole lifestream sequence wouldn't make sense & then he really would be nothing but a clone, also it never fitted in with tifa's memory of cloud so it cannot be then can it?.
